These cupcakes spell karma for three reasons. They are very pretty and appealing to the eye. Second, as clearly visible, they are sweetly styled and beautifully photographed. Third, Jessy baked these cupcakes with pride and joy for a old time girl friend Hillness who just purchased her first home.

Jessy shares the recipe to the Chocolate Cookie and Raspberry Cupcakes [bottom photo] in her adorable blog, aptly entitled, Apparently Jessy. The second batch of cupcakes are a variation of Jessy’s Lemon Blueberry Cupcakes baked for her High Tea Party. Last but not least, the third batch of cupcakes, Vanilla Rainbow Cupcakes,” were specially prepared for the housewarming party because everytime [Jessy] sees rainbows she thinks of Hillness.”

Kinder words have never been spoken. Hillness is a very lucky young woman to have a friend like Jessy. Love is in the details.
